MyungJae Shin is a scholar working on Computer Networks and Communications, Artificial Intelligence and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ition. According to data from OpenAlex, MyungJae Shin has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 497 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Computer Networks and Communications, 5 papers in Artificial Intelligence and 4 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ition. Recurrent topics in MyungJae Shin's work include Reinforcement Learning in Robotics (3 papers), Anesthesia and Sedative Agents (3 papers) and Caching and Content Delivery (2 papers). MyungJae Shin is often cited by papers focused on Reinforcement Learning in Robotics (3 papers), Anesthesia and Sedative Agents (3 papers) and Caching and Content Delivery (2 papers). MyungJae Shin collaborates with scholars based in South Korea, United States and Japan. MyungJae Shin's co-authors include Joongheon Kim, Joongheon Kim, Dae‐Hyun Choi, Won Joon Yun, Soyi Jung, Jae‐Hyun Kim, Aziz Mohaisen, Soohyun Park, Minseok Choi and Hyunjae Lee and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Vehicular Technology, IEEE Transactions on Industrial Informatics and IEEE Transactions on Neural Networks and Learning Systems.
